"Princeton, Texas has been on a fast track since its days as a quiet railroad stop in Collin County, and the city's momentum shows no signs of slowing. Named in honor of Prince Dowlin, a local landowner who helped establish the community back in the 1880s, Princeton carries a sense of history even as it builds toward the future. Its location in one of the fastest-growing counties in the country puts residents within striking distance of the greater Dallas-Fort Worth metro, making it an appealing base for those who want room to breathe without sacrificing access to a major economic hub.
Princeton's growth has brought a diverse housing mix to this once-small town. Renters will find everything from traditional single-family home rentals and townhomes to newer apartment communities with contemporary finishes and open layouts. The city spans about 15 square miles, offering a mix of established neighborhoods with a small-town feel and newer developments that reflect its rapid expansion.

The GreatSchools Rating helps parents compare schools within a state based on a variety of school quality indicators and provides a helpful picture of how effectively each school serves all of its students. Ratings are on a scale of 1 (below average) to 10 (above average) and can include test scores, college readiness, academic progress, advanced courses, equity, discipline and attendance data. We also advise parents to visit schools, consider other information on school performance and programs, and consider family needs as part of the school selection process.
